Transaction ed73cc2d26d437c93791b4e96d00d266dde14ed982ed04290bfecce4dda7f04e
1 Input
2 Outputs
- ed73cc2d26d437c93791b4e96d00d266dde14ed982ed04290bfecce4dda7f04e:0
- ed73cc2d26d437c93791b4e96d00d266dde14ed982ed04290bfecce4dda7f04e:1
value 105121897
address 1HNiwPFhHgMctR89raZKMkuDdEmRdGkw66
value 13937765112
address 1EoNvNgSd7KvvnygTrHfktuoXrWEATmr23